I had one of those bad boys in 45 Colt for awhile .

I originally got the 1894P and 1894CP which were both blued and walnut . At some point they made a limited run of the 45 Colt that were blued walnut and I wanted one (but never found one) . So I finally got one of the Limited run stainless laminated jobs .

All three and the 336Y were kinda neat to carry with the little 16 1/2" barrels .

FWIW Marlin made this laminated stainless 16 1/2" job in 357 , 41 , 44 and 45 all were in runs of 251 I think . Can't remember if they made them for Lipseys or Davidsons .
